python如何判断最大值
在Python中,判断最大值有以下几种方法:
1. 逐个比较法:通过逐个比较给定的数值,找出最大值。例如,可以使用if-else语句进行判断,或者使用max_num变量来存储最大值,然后遍历整个列表进行比较。
2. 使用内置函数:Python提供了内置函数max(),可以直接传入一组数值,返回其中的最大值。
3. 使用第三方库:除了使用内置函数外,还可以使用第三方库,如NumPy库,来实现数组的最大值比较。
4. 动态规划:动态规划是一种通过将问题分解为重复的子问题而得到解决的方法。我们可以使用动态规划来解决找最大值的问题。具体步骤如下:初始化一个列表dp,长度与给定列表相同,初始值为0,然后依次遍历给定列表中的每个数,对于当前遍历的数,将其与dp列表中前一个位置的数相加,将计算结果更新为dp列表当前位置的值,最终,dp列表中的最大值就是给定列表的最大值。
郑重声明:图文由自媒体作者发布,我们尊重原作版权,但因数量庞大无法逐一核实,图片与文字所有方如有疑问可与我们联系,核实后我们将予以删除。
爱数码 广州云媒派信息技术有限公司 版权所有 粤ICP备2021127029号 关于爱数码